
On April 4, 2024, NASA announced that it has selected three commercial teams to work on the Lunar Terrain Vehicle (LTV):
- Intuitive Machines: From Houston
- Lunar Outpost: From Golden, Colorado
- Venturi Astrolab: From Hawthorne, California
The Lunar Dawn team, led by Lunar Outpost, includes GM, Goodyear, and MDA Space. General Motors will bring its Ultium EV battery technology, chassis, and suspension development experience to the team. Goodyear will develop the rover’s tires, using years of experience in lunar mobility from the Apollo missions. MDA Space will provide the robotic arm and robotic interfaces, which will allow for the placement and maintenance of commercial payloads.
NASA has chosen to contract lunar rovers as a service from industry rather than owning them, following its successful approach to commercializing crew access to low Earth orbit and sending payloads to the Moon.

Some of the biggest names in aerospace — and the automotive industry — will play roles in putting NASA astronauts in the driver’s seat for roving around on the moon.
The space agency today selected three teams to develop the capabilities for a lunar terrain vehicle, or LTV, which astronauts could use during Artemis missions to the moon starting with Artemis 5. That mission is currently scheduled for 2029, three years after the projected date for Artemis’ first crewed lunar landing.
Over the next 15 years, the three teams will be eligible to work on task orders amounting to a potential total value of $4.6 billion — with the aim of providing mobility technology for crewed and uncrewed moon rovers. The marquee vehicle would be a rover capable of carrying Artemis astronauts on journeys of exploration around the lunar surface, as well as taking robotic trips on its own
The vehicle will help conduct scientific research during the agency’s Artemis campaign at the Moon and preparing for human missions to Mars, NASA said in a statement.
“We look forward to the development of the Artemis generation lunar exploration vehicle to help us advance what we learn at the Moon,” said Vanessa Wyche, director of NASA’s Johnson Space Center in Houston
The last lunar vehicle to be used on the Moon was during the Apollo 17 mission in 1972 and was often referred to as the “Moon buggy
NASA astronauts Harrison Schmitt and Eugene Cernan collected around 243 pounds of soil and rocks with the help of the LTV, which is still sitting on the lunar surface.
Similar to the lunar buggy, the vehicle will be an open-air concept that renderings show will have seating for two astronauts and needed equipment.
The development and operation of the vehicle won’t come cheap – the space agency estimates that contracts through 2039 could reach $4.6 billion

Why did NASA choose the name Artemis?
Where Did The Name Artemis Come From? Artemis is the twin sister of Apollo and goddess of the Moon in Greek mythology. Now, she personifies our path to the Moon as the name of NASA’s efforts to return astronauts and a new wave of science payloads and technology demonstrations to the lunar surface
